Ready to take your engineering career to new heights? Join our team at Collins Aerospace onsite in Fairfield, CA, as a Manufacturing Engineer I . In this pivotal role, you'll be contributing to the fabrication of egress parts and assemblies for our customers.

The role will work 2nd Shift. You will work a 4/10 shift, Monday to Thursday, from 4:00 PM to 2:30 AM.

This position allows you to apply your knowledge and experience in tooling manufacturing methods and techniques, root-cause corrective actions, and quality investigations, and to resolve interpretation concerns while providing direct support to operations personnel.

What You Will Do
    \n
  • You will work onsite in Fairfield, CA, sitting on the production floor.
  • \n
  • You will be in charge of a whole building, consisting of several fabrication cells and processes.
  • \n
  • Plan manufacturing operations, develop and maintain associated manufacturing documents, standard work, and work instructions.
  • \n
  • Perform root cause analysis and problem-solving to improve production-related issues. Responsible for implementing corrective action or countermeasures to prevent recurrence.
  • \n
  • Seek new solutions to improve producibility and process capability, using and driving lean techniques to improve cost and quality metrics
  • \n
  • Help drive smart factory solutions and other engineering techniques to strengthen process capability.
  • \n
  • Interface and work with Production Operators, Design, Quality & other Manufacturing Engineers to solve problems, improve manufacturability of products and ensure products are manufactured in compliance with drawings and specifications.

Qualifications We Prefer
    \n
  • Previous experience directly supporting a manufacturing line BS in Mechanical or Aerospace Engineering degrees are desired as they are the only degrees that provide a pathway to a potential future MRB Engineer role.
  • \n
  • Prior experience or exposure to the metal fabrication processes (fusion welding, heat treat, vacuum brazing, 5-axis machining, especially with titanium and Inconel materials or aluminum honeycomb).
  • \n
  • Experience with MRP system for BOM and production planning management, SAP preferred.
  • \n
  • Experience in application of Lean, through Continuous Improvement events.
  • \n
  • Experience with data analysis tools to be used in capability studies and problem solving and the ability to understand 3D model-based definition and knowledge of GD&T.
